U.S. v. HUBBELL

No. CRIM. A. 98-0151(JR).

11 F.Supp.2d 25 (1998)

UNITED STATES of America, v. Webster L. HUBBELL, et al., Defendants.

United States District Court, District of Columbia.

July 1, 1998.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

David Barger, Stephen Binhak, Office of the Independent Counsel, Washington, DC, for United States.

John W. Nields, Jr., Laura S. Shures, Howrey & Simon, Washington, DC, for defendants Webster L. Hubbell and Susanna W. Hubbell.

K. Christopher Todd, Wan J. Kim, Kellogg, Huber, Hansen, Todd & Evans, Washington, DC, for defendant Michael C. Schaufele.

Drake Mann, Gill Law Firm, Little Rock, AK, Shawn Moore, Washington, DC, for defendant Charles Owen.


MEMORANDUM OPINION

ROBERTSON, District Judge.

Before this Court are four motions challenging the indictment in this tax evasion case.
